Absence of Appropriate Preparation
Lack of proper planning is a typical mistake that lots of property owners fall under when embarking on a home enhancement project. Without a clear strategy in place, you might experience delays, unexpected prices, and a final result that doesn't satisfy your expectations. To prevent this mistake, start by plainly defining your goals for the enhancement.
Take into consideration how you'll utilize the brand-new space and what features are necessary for your demands. Next, deal with a professional engineer or developer to create thorough strategies that detail the format, materials, and total design of the addition. Make certain to obtain any required licenses prior to starting construction to stop lawful concerns down the road.
Additionally, put in the time to establish a realistic timeline for the job. Hurrying with the preparation stage can bring about errors throughout construction, costing you money and time over time. By spending time ahead of time to intend thoroughly, you can make sure a smoother and a lot more successful home addition project.
Overlooking Budget Plan Constraints
Proper economic preparation is essential to the success of your home enhancement project. When embarking on a home enhancement, it's necessary to develop a practical spending plan and adhere to it.

To prevent forgeting budget restrictions, beginning by defining your budget plan based on comprehensive study and getting numerous quotes from professionals. Keep in mind to include permits, materials, labor, and any extra costs in your budget calculations.
Be prepared for unanticipated expenditures by reserving a backup fund that goes to the very least 10-20% of your overall budget.
Consistently check your expenditures throughout the job to guarantee you remain within spending plan. Be open to making modifications if necessary to stop overspending.
